Apple Announces New Product Lineup At Annual Spring Event

Apple, the tech giant, held its annual spring event on Tuesday, April 20th, where it announced a slew of new products and services. The event, which was held virtually due to the ongoing pandemic, was watched by millions of people around the world.

One of the most anticipated announcements was the release of the new iMac, which features Apple’s M1 chip, a 24-inch 4.5K Retina display, and a sleek new design. The iMac comes in seven different colors and starts at $1,299. The M1 chip is also making its way into the iPad Pro, which now boasts 5G connectivity and a Liquid Retina XDR display. The new iPad Pro starts at $799 and comes in two sizes, 11-inch and 12.9-inch.

Apple also unveiled a new Apple TV 4K, which features an A12 Bionic chip, high frame rate HDR, and a redesigned Siri remote. The new Apple TV starts at $179 and will be available for pre-order on April 30th. Additionally, the company announced a new purple color option for the iPhone 12 and iPhone 12 Mini.

In addition to hardware announcements, Apple also announced several new services. Apple Podcasts is getting a redesign, and the company is launching a new subscription service called Apple Podcasts Subscriptions. This service will allow users to subscribe to their favorite podcasts and receive ad-free listening, exclusive content, and early access to new episodes. Apple also announced a new service called Apple Card Family, which allows multiple users to share an Apple Card and build credit together.

Finally, Apple announced the release of iOS 14.5, which includes a new feature called App Tracking Transparency. This feature gives users more control over their data by requiring apps to get their permission before tracking their activity across other companies’ apps and websites.

Overall, the Apple spring event was packed with exciting announcements for both hardware and services. With the release of the new iMac, iPad Pro, and Apple TV, as well as new services like Apple Podcasts Subscriptions and Apple Card Family, Apple fans have a lot to look forward to in the coming months.
